HotelsClick.com

Old Town Lux Apartment - Riga Latvia - Photos

» Old Town Lux Apartment - Riga Latvia

Booking.com

No photos

Old Town Lux Apartment - Riga Latvia - Search and Book Hotel

Teatra Iela 12
Lv-1050